前言
最近电脑的c盘时不时的爆红,我真的在无语之中会笑一下,今天特意花时间来清理,多数是代码导致的。
清理目录
update:
查看目录详细占用使用:windirstat)
首先是在系统->储存->c盘里面清理可以尝试的部分文件。
然后进入 C:\Users\admin\AppData\Local
C:\Users\admin\AppData\Local
JetBrains的部分清理
因为我配置放在d盘,所以不影响c盘,但是你打包生成的文件一般都在c盘的。
比如go_build这类的文件,也在C:\Users\admin\AppData\Local目录下面
可以自行查看然后删了。
打印储存文件夹的占比:
Get-ChildItem -Path "C:\Users\admin\AppData\Local" -Directory |
>> Select-Object FullName, @{Name="Size(GB)";Expression={($_ | Get-ChildItem -Recurse | Measure-Object -Property Length -Sum).Sum / 1GB}} |
>> Sort-Object { $_.'Size(GB)' } -Descending
会发现其实google的目录文件夹蛮大的,我进去一看是android studio和chrome的储存。
所以迁移chrome的use data目录。
更改chrome的储存目录
快捷方式->目标:
"C:\Program Files\Google\Chrome\Application\chrome.exe" --user-data-dir="D:\admin\cache\Chrome\User Data"
其中的user-data-dir是指定目录。
我直接ctrl+x迁移了在c盘的目录。
然后删除使用:
Remove-Item -Path "C:\Users\admin\AppData\Local\Google\Chrome\User Data" -Recurse -Force
记得使用powershell的管理员权限,不然正常删除是删不了的。
也可以建立文件链接,免得别的应用打开chrome的时候用的新的数据:
cmd /c mklink /D "C:\Users\admin\AppData\Local\Google\Chrome\User Data" "D:\admin\cache\Chrome\User Data"
其余目录
C:\Users\admin\AppData\Local\JetBrains,他是jeb的下载目录,直接可以删了的,只能说jebrains也是逆天,最新版本的基本都下在这,明明已经在配置里放到e盘,却仍然放到了c盘,但只是下载文件而已,随便删除。
C:\Users\admin\AppData\Local\Temp,这是临时文件夹,并不建议删除,有火绒之类的规则会帮你简单删一下,手动就算了。
C:\Users\admin\AppData\Local\skylot\jadx,是逆向dex的jadx缓存,可以删除cache的项目,其余不要动。
然后就没啥了,清理下回收站。
C:\Users\admin\AppData\LocalLow
这也是个逆天目录,占了我16gb。
这是一个低完整性的应用数据目录。
Get-ChildItem -Path "C:\Users\admin\AppData\LocalLow" -Directory |
>> Select-Object FullName, @{Name="Size(GB)";Expression={($_ | Get-ChildItem -Recurse | Measure-Object -Property Length -Sum).Sum / 1GB}} |
>> Sort-Object { $_.'Size(GB)' } -Descending
然后我发现自己的uinty的缓存目录占了整整11gb.....
逆天uinty环境,删了了居然不把数据也一起删了。
C:\Users\admin\AppData\Roaming
你的数据配置目录:
Get-ChildItem -Path "C:\Users\admin\AppData\Roaming" -Directory |
>> Select-Object FullName, @{Name="Size(GB)";Expression={($_ | Get-ChildItem -Recurse | Measure-Object -Property Length -Sum).Sum / 1GB}} |
>> Sort-Object { $_.'Size(GB)' } -Descending
笑死,jeb又吃了我5gb,怎么不去死啊,懒得清理,目前就这样暂停。
使用windirstat
这个软件可以查看详细的目录内容。
自己比对然后删除,就这样捏